finery

UK/'fainәri/US
GREC2

Definitions

n.

Showy, elaborate clothes and accessories worn for a special occasion.

fine (excellent, elegant) + -ery (collection of) = 'a collection of fine things' — fancy clothes and ornaments. The word is almost always used of dressing up: people 'in all their finery' are decked out in their best.
